Scott’s Refrigerated Logistics has entered voluntary administration and is now in receivership – leaving 1,500 workers in an uncertain position despite being one of Australia’s largest trucking companies.

The company provides refrigerated trucks and temperature-controlled warehouses for supermarket giants including Coles, IGA and Aldi.

Supply chain issues following the COVID-19 pandemic and labour shortages are said to have impacted the business as receivers are now looking for a new long-term owner.
